Finding Summer Motivation and Celebrating Success
As we wrapped up the summer semester, we asked our Penn State World Campus community two important questions to reflect on:
- What is your advice for staying motivated?
- What has been your biggest success this semester?
To stay motivated, our community shared:
“Choose classes that interest you! Talk to friends or family about course work. Write papers tailored to your interests and not just the usual topics. Make games out of note cards for memorization. The most motivating thing for me is keeping my eye on the prize (my future degree).” —Dawn
“Engage with your fellow classmates. WC does not have to be limited to working alone! One of the best experiences during my studies was making connections with classmates, which still stand a year after graduating, and together working on assignments. It definitely removed the stigma from 'online' learning.” —Jakeline S.
